Most restaurants I go sing Happy Birthday. I know at TGIFridays they make the birthday boy or girl stand up on their chair and they all clap and sing! When I was a kid I used to go to Mexican restaurants on my birthday and not only would they sing, but they'd bring out a big sombrero and take a picture of you wearing it, then you'd get to keep the photo! Another fun birthday experience is to go to a Japanese hibachi restaurant where they cook your meal right in front of you! The chefs do tricks with the food and put on a whole show! And if it's you're birthday the waitresses will usually come out and sing and the chefs will give you a very special birthday show! You can always call around to your favorite restaurants ahead of time and ask if they do anything special for birthdays!
